Treat scaled coverage as a quality decision, not a volume contest

Publishing many city-and-service pages does not by itself establish usefulness. Google’s guidance says scaled content should provide original value, accuracy and relevance, and automation does not guarantee crawling, indexing or search visibility. That makes editorial substance central to the purchase decision. A page for an Avenel service should not merely repeat a generic explanation with a local heading. It should answer the questions a person considering that service would reasonably have about the applicable law, process and contact decision.

Recommended approach

Ask how Bosseo will distinguish one page from another in substance, how legal information will be checked and how the firm can request corrections. Review a proposed page against the firm’s own intake experience: would the content help a visitor identify whether to call, and would it avoid implying that the firm handles a matter it does not accept?

Connect page coverage to qualified-inquiry measurement

Bosseo’s public product material describes rank tracking and an ROI Dashboard that can connect rankings, visits, calls and leads. The same material also describes related intake, answering and attribution services. Those capabilities do not make a contact qualified automatically. Your firm still needs a definition of a qualified inquiry and a consistent way to record whether a caller or form submission concerns a service and location the firm accepts.

Recommended approach

Agree on the fields that matter before launch: the service requested, the location mentioned, contact outcome, matter fit and disposition. Ask how Avenel or Middlesex County inquiries would be distinguished from other contacts and how the firm would review attribution alongside intake records. Treat rankings as an input to the decision, not as a substitute for matter quality.

Will publishing pages guarantee crawling, indexing or rankings?+

No. Google states that automation does not guarantee crawling, indexing or search visibility. A scaled plan should therefore be evaluated for accuracy, relevance, original value and measurable qualified inquiries rather than an assumed outcome.
